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
98829847529 97744893 811908554
968 5780841 18
968 5780841 18
70669 04892657 474088
All about undefined
Interested in learning more?
968 5780841 18
70669 04892657 474088
See more
15478987 257579 1599639731
264584 5682795 31762 8255317060
See more
020834433 35
9699659 714 576
See more